HR Assistant Responsibilities
Our client is looking for a Human Resources Assistant to provide generalist HR support across the team, to include recruitment, onboarding, performance management, talent development and HR processes and systems. Requirements include and are not limited to:
Review HR enquiries, responding or escalating for action/urgent action where appropriate.
Provide first line support with queries regarding HR systems, processes and policies.
Maintain accurate HR records (both electronic and hard copies) and manage them in line with GDPR requirements.
Support onboarding and leaver processes and ensure they are completed on a timely basis.
Support HR team with recruitment and talent development activities.
Support HR Coordinator with the administration of the benefit scheme.
Support the finance team with the administration of the monthly payroll, advising of new starters, leavers and general changes.
Support HR Coordinator to deliver local projects, from research and recommendation to implementation.
Prepare and send HR documents, such as employment contracts, flexible working arrangements, variations of contracts, and other similar letters.
Coordinate the scheduling of inductions for new starters.
Support the wider HR team with all areas of administration.

HR Assistant Experience
To be successful in this role, you will have strong Administration and organisational experience.
The ideal candidate will be a proactive self-starter with strong business acumen. Excellent interpersonal and communication skills are essential, along with the ability to build trusted relationships across all levels. You'll be a team player who thrives in a collaborative, inclusive environment, demonstrating sound judgement, discretion, and analytical thinking. High attention to detail and strong IT literacy are also key requirements.
L3 CIPD or equivalent and relevant HR experience would be desirable.
